By Scott Gilfoid: #15 IBF Jermain Taylor (32-4-1, 20 KOs) will be looking to upset the boxing odds tonight against the awkward IBF middleweight champion Sam Soliman (44-11, 18 KOs) in their title fight on ESPN2 at the Beau Rivage Resort & Casino, in Biloxi, Mississippi, USA.
Taylor’s career was thought to be over 5 years ago following back to back knockout losses to Carl Froch and Arthur Abraham. But after taking two years off from boxing, Taylor came back in 2011 and he’s put together a nice little 4-fight winning streak to get him ranked in the top 15 by the IBF to get tonight’s title shot.
It’s one of those miracle situations that Taylor finds himself in, and he has an excellent chance of shocking the world by making his comeback complete by upsetting the champion Soliman on ESPN2.
